Q. I've read in several magazines that if I insulate my water heater, I can save 10 percent or more on my energy costs. I have seen an insulated water heater and it is pretty ugly. Will I really save that much energy?
I have seen similar articles recently, and I think they might have originated back in the energy-crisis days of the 1970s. In the years since, virtually all tank-type water heaters have been well- insulated by the manufacturers (the insulation is inside the metal case that covers the water tank).See the full content of this document
